Statement from Amber Bowen Regarding Steve Parish’s Support for Naming a Street in Ajax After a Nazi Officer

AJAX, ON – Ontario Liberal Candidate for Ajax, Amber Bowen issued the following statement:

“My heart is heavy and my soul is tired. Today I think of my grandparents Alex and Elizabeth Mandel, who survived Auschwitz. I am so disappointed to read about Steve Parish’s support for naming a street after a high-ranking Nazi officer. Antisemitism has no place in Ontario.”
